Ciara’s Iconic Debut Album Turns 15!

Written by on September 29, 2019

Ciara’s iconic debut and arguably the biggest release of 2004 ‘Goodies’ just turned 15 years! The classic release came out when the then little known Ciara was only 18. Produced by renowned producers like Lil John and Jazze Pha,the album surpassed the prevailing expectations of a teenage Atlanta native with popstar aspirations.

At a time when the Crunk RnB genre was exponentially gaining popularity especially with its pioneer Lil John, Ciara was bound to be the first female singer to take on that genre. Unbeknownst to anyone,she would be instrumental in popularising it with her groundbreaking debut. Goodies,the title track and lead single,went ahead to top the Billboard Hot 100 for a record 7 weeks,the longest-running debut for a female artiste since 1977. No mean feat. The video showed CiCi do what would later be her signature move dubbed ‘The Matrix’ and all other kinds of her hitherto characteristic high-octane choreography.

The album spawned more hit singles like ‘Oh’ and ‘1 2 Step’ and went on to sell 5 million records worldwide,while establishing the star that is Ciara. The singer is currently on her Beauty Marks tour in support of her 7th studio album.
